Taiwan receiving 2.5 mil. vaccine doses from US Taiwan is set to receive 2.5 million doses of coronavirus vaccine from the United States on Sunday, much more than the US had previously announced. The American Institute in Taiwan revealed the plan on Facebook on Saturday night. It wrote, "AIT looks forward to the arrival in Taiwan tomorrow of 2.5 million doses of Moderna vaccine donated by the US government."
